Fix resource status not enhanced for calls to /api/k8s/{kind}/get route (#517)

This commit is contained in:
Alessandro Detta
2024-02-28 15:04:02 +01:00
committed by GitHub
parent 274f1cd6cc
commit aac7e7d2bc

View File

@@ -1,6 +1,8 @@
package handlers
import (
"net/http"
"github.com/gin-gonic/gin"
"github.com/joomcode/errorx"
"github.com/komodorio/helm-dashboard/pkg/dashboard/utils"
@@ -8,7 +10,6 @@ import (
"k8s.io/apimachinery/pkg/api/errors"
v12 "k8s.io/apimachinery/pkg/apis/testapigroup/v1"
"k8s.io/utils/strings/slices"
"net/http"
)
const Unknown = "Unknown"
@@ -56,7 +57,7 @@ func (h *KubeHandler) GetResourceInfo(c *gin.Context) {
return
}
EnhanceStatus(res, nil)
res.Status = *EnhanceStatus(res, nil)
c.IndentedJSON(http.StatusOK, res)
}